Art Deco and Modernism in Woluwe-Saint-Pierre

Building rue Liétart © Municipality of Woluwe-Saint-Pierre

Woluwe-Saint-Pierre in 1900 was the Ardennes at the gateway to Brussels. The railway and Avenue de Tervueren would profoundly transform this rural village.

In the interwar years, Art Deco, initiated by the emblematic Palais Stoclet, which also influenced the first modernist projects, would overturn the achievements of the Belle Époque. Relive the urbanisation of this pleasant, green residential community on a fascinating walk.
